Who We Are:
The Village Free School is a non-profit school for youth 5-18 and their families.  The students at our school choose what they want to learn and how they want to spend their time. 

Our advisors encourage students to ask questions, explore, and play as we nurture their intellectual, social, emotional, and physical health.  We know that when kids learn the art of problem solving in a holistic way, their skills can be applied to any subject.

We honor the primary attachments of youth with their families and value the dignity and worth of students, staff, families, and volunteers alike.

We share what we learn about active youth participation and self-determination with educators and advocates around the world.

What We Offer:
The VFS is built upon the concept that children of all ages learn from each other, and so our school is not segregated by age or grade, which allows for significant peer mentorship.

Advisors work in partnership with students to help them direct their learning and find the resources needed to accomplish their goals.  The low staff to student ratio (1:8) allows for individualized plans to accommodate different learning styles and varied interests.  Students pursue a wide variety of study based upon their own passions, and are able to continue with a subject until their curiosity is fully satisfied. 

We're Different:
We offer vibrant and interactive spaces to study, play, and share.  Students are not required to follow a schedule dictated by standardized curriculum or  testing.

Children are naturally drawn to skills that will serve them in life, such as reading, problem solving, conflict resolution, critical thinking, and leadership.  We don’t label or compare students against one another.  Assessment or grades happen when students and staff find them helpful and agree to make use of them.

The Village Free School  is a place where your child will be supported, challenged, and taken seriously.
